Spain - Number of Employees in Air Transport
Since 2014, Spain Number of Employees in Air Transport rose 2% year on year. With 31.2 Thousand Persons in 2019, the country was ranked number 6 among other countries in Number of Employees in Air Transport. Spain is overtaken by South Korea, which was number 5 at 32.9 Thousand Persons and is followed by Netherlands at 26 Thousand Persons. United States lead the ranking with 503 Thousand Persons in 2019, that is -0.6%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Germany and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+14.9% per year, while Lithuania was the worst growing country at -5.6% per year.
